mbf, a leading UK wealth management firm, is looking for a Senior Wealth Planning Assistant to support Wealth Planners. The role involves comprehensive administrative support, client interaction, and mentoring junior staff.

Key skills required include:

  • Wealth planning experience
  • Proficiency in Xplan

The position offers a competitive salary of £40,000–£45,000, a discretionary bonus, and a hybrid working model with long-term career development prospects.

How to prepare for a job interview at mbf

Know Your Wealth Planning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your wealth planning knowledge before the interview. Familiarise yourself with the latest trends and tools in the industry, especially Xplan, as this will show that you're not just a candidate but a knowledgeable asset ready to support their Wealth Planners.

Show Off Your Mentoring Skills

Since the role involves mentoring junior staff, think of examples from your past where you've successfully guided others. Be ready to discuss how you can contribute to a positive team environment and help develop less experienced colleagues.

Prepare for Client Interaction Scenarios

Client interaction is key in this role, so prepare for questions about how you would handle various client situations. Think about your communication style and be ready to demonstrate your ability to build rapport and trust with clients.

Ask Insightful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ask thoughtful questions about the company culture, growth opportunities, and how they measure success in this role.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
